Ticket: Assignment drift in the Skerry experiment service. New contractors, context: Skerry hands out A/B bucket assignments for the checkout flow. We're seeing roughly 2% of users flip buckets between sessions, which should be impossible given the sticky hash. Likely cause is the salt being re-read from config on each pod restart. Reproduce locally with the replay fixture and confirm before patching. The affected deployment is identified by the token below.

session token of yajep-hahaf = htk31_bdf9e6857d57a699ce425c2d94acb7d

Subject: Memtrace cut-over complete

Team,

Cut-over to Memtrace v2 for GPU memory profiling finished last night. Old v1 agents are disabled; any tickets referencing v1 dashboards should be closed as resolved-by-migration. Sampling overhead is now under 2% and allocation traces include kernel names. Known gap: profiles older than 30 days were not migrated. Point customers at the v2 docs for setup questions. For reference when troubleshooting, the agent now runs with the following configuration.

settings of bagaf-bawip:
[aldax]
port = 5000
region = south-4
host = aldax.brasklabs.corp
team = brivan
timeout_ms = 2000
retries = 2

Runbook 4.2 — Loan pieces, outbound. Crates sealed by registrar before load. Driver verifies seal tags against manifest at the Arnqvist dock. No stops between depot and the Melverton Pavilion. Climate unit on for full leg. Arrival: registrar countersigns, photos filed same day. Deviations reported immediately to the duty coordinator. Courier hand-over instruction appended directly below this fragment.

handover note for tajep-kahif: the quenok belox courier leaves the sileth ledger at gate 6003 under passcode 162915